Join Me In L.A. - NLCS Game Three, Phillies at Dodgers
Philadelphia Phillies @ Los Angeles Dodgers
Unfortunately this is the second time this season that I've used this Warren Zevon song as the title to a game thread, but I think the appropriateness, brevity and clarity far outweighs the implications of being a redundant jerk.
After two games in Philadelphia where virtually everything went right for the Phillies, the Fightin's take a 2-0 series lead to the Belly of the SoCal Beast, where the Phillies went 0-4 this season and suffered a couple crushing late-inning defeats.
Jamie Moyer goes for the Phillies tonight, where the deep dimensions of Dodgers Stadium should help him with his fly ball tendencies. Hiroki Kuroda, who absolutely owned the Phillies back in August, goes for the Dodgers. Hopefully Moyer does a little better tonight than he did last week, and the Phillies can put a strangehold on the Dodgers and this series with a 3-0 lead.
